in DSM–IV–TR, a paraphilia characterized by the wearing of female clothes by a heterosexual male for the purpose of achieving sexual excitement and arousal. The term in DSM–5 is transvestic disorder, signifying that the paraphilia is only pathological if it causes distress or significant functional impairment. Whether disordered or not, it is distinct from transvestism, the nonsexualized cross-dressing by men or women of any sexual preference.
